Square Enix announced today that Kingdom Hearts Birth by Sleep is now available at North American retailers. Developed exclusively for the PSP, this latest installment reveals the origins of the franchise and is an essential experience for new players jumping into the series for the first time as well as returning players uncovering the secrets of the iconic franchise.
A unique gaming experience that unfolds through the perspectives of three different main characters, Kingdom Hearts Birth by Sleep allows players to explore the worlds of their favorite Disney stories. With settings new to the series, such as Sleeping Beauty’s Enchanted Dominion, the Dwarf Woodlands from Snow White and the Seven Dwarfs and Deep Space from Lilo & Stitch, this prequel takes players through a magical journey of courage and friendship, all with an enhanced, action-packed battle system.
The game features the voice talents of an incredible cast of actors including Jason Dohring, Mark Hamill, Willa Holland, Jesse McCartney, Haley Joel Osment, Leonard Nimoy and James Woods.
Four exciting multiplayer modes: Experience the excitement and fun with your friends with four brand-new multiplayer modes: Versus Mode, Arena Mode, Command Board and Rumble Racing.
New game features: The North American release will include a number of new features, including an extra boss, additional multiplayer options and Crown Stickers: a reward system where players earn prizes by collecting and placing stickers into an album

The Story
Long before Sora was chosen by his Keyblade, the worlds’ safety lay in the hands of the true Keyblade Masters.
Three youths – Terra, Ventus and Aqua – have been training long and hard under Master Eraqus to prove that they, too, exhibit the Mark of Mastery.
But they will soon find themselves in the middle of a crisis affecting worlds far beyond their own – just as another Keyblade Master, Xehanort, goes mysteriously missing.
Three friends, three destinies. Everything will link back to the beginning.

Sony has stepped up the fire of its Marcus PSP ads with a new spot attacking the iPhone directly. See below.
The spot has Marcus Rivers slag the iPhone as not meant for “big boy games” and points to a number of newly discounted $10 PSP games, such as Twisted Metal: Head-On and Hot Shots Golf: Open Tee, as proof the iPhone isn’t as good a gaming device. An iPhone is for “texting your grandma or calling your girl,” Marcus said.

THQ and Zuffa have announced UFC Undisputed will return to the virtual Octagon this fall with UFC Undisputed 2010 for the PSP system. Currently in development and scheduled for release on September 7, 2010, UFC Undisputed 2010 for the PSP system.
“UFC Undisputed 2010 raised the bar for sports games earlier this year with an impressive feature set and unbeatable gameplay experience on high-definition console gaming platforms,” said Danny Bilson, Executive Vice President, Core Games, THQ. “We believe this franchise has the ability to flourish in a handheld format and look forward to delivering the game this fall for the PSP system.”
In UFC Undisputed 2010 for the PSP system, players will navigate an unparalleled roster of more than 100 prolific UFC fighters, each fully rendered to convey a photorealistic appearance. Enhanced combat will lend significant authenticity, as players manage Octagon control with a variety of strikes, submissions, transitions, cage positions and more. In addition, players will enjoy customizable freedom with created fighters by combining move sets from numerous MMA disciplines to become true mixed martial artists. In Career Mode, players will compete to become the next UFC champion, where player actions, choices and proficiency directly impact career progression, while an Ad-Hoc Mode will encourage camaraderie by creating and searching for matches against other PSP system players in an ad-hoc wireless environment. UFC Undisputed 2010 for the PSP system will also feature Ultimate Fights Mode, featuring more than 30 minutes of UFC footage, as well as Title Mode, Title Defense Mode and Tournament Mode for the ultimate virtual Octagon experience.

Square Enix has announced the upcoming release of Tactics Ogre: Let Us Cling Together, a PlayStation Portable)system reinvention of the strategy RPG. The timing of the release will be announced at a future date.
Tactics Ogre is one of the most beloved strategy RPG titles of all time, with the game being the only one to place in the Japanese gaming magazine Weekly Famitsu’s “Top 20 games voted by readers” for 14 years running.
Tactics Ogre: Let Us Cling Together, is being reborn from the ground up, with reworked visuals and effects, a re-arranged soundtrack by the original composers, new character growth mechanics and a new Wheel of Fortune system that adds even more replay value to the game.

Sony has announced the release of ModNation Racers available exclusively for the PlayStation 3, PSP, and PSP go systems. Developed by United Front Games and Sony Computer Entertainment Worldwide Studios, San Diego Studio, ModNation Racers brings a twist to classic kart racing, while empowering players of all levels to fully customize and design their entire racing experience. The second title in PlayStation’s PLAY, CREATE, SHARE series, ModNation Racers allows players to not only enjoy developer-made content, but unleash their imagination with easy-to-use editing tools to generate customized tracks, karts and characters that can be uploaded and shared with the ModNation community via PlayStation Network.
ModNation Racers’ creation tools feature a simple interface and a robust menu of options to trick out tracks, karts and drivers with a variety of accessories. If players are not feeling creative, ModNation Racers also features a Story Mode with a humorous narrative and a wealth of pre-made characters, karts and over 25 tracks to try.

ModNation Racers’ single-player career mode tells the tale of Tag, an inexperienced racer given the opportunity to compete in the world famous ModNation Racing Championship. Players with the PS3 system will dive into the ModSpot, the game’s central hub, showcasing each game mode including career, online, creation, and more. In the ModSpot, players can check out the community’s top Mods and Karts, enter Hot Lap tournaments, play the Top Tracks voted on by the community, and socialize with other racers. ModNation Racers also delivers Career Central mode leading players to beat the computer and unlock more content for creation.
In just minutes players can build a track or spend hours perfecting it with the same tools the developers used to design the game. By simply driving, players build a track that is laid out behind them. Players can create tunnels, bridges and hairpin turns as well as alter the terrain and morph the land to form mountain ranges, lakes, and more. With auto-complete, players can finish their track at any point during the building process and instantly populate it with obstacles and scenery. Whether a player builds a track covered in weapons or a narrow road for pure racing, the depth of track creation in ModNation Racers truly offers players a unique racing experience.
ModNation Racers features multiplayer options for both the PS3 and PSP systems. The PS3 system version includes split-screen racing with up to four players offline and two player split-screen online. Players also have the option to go online and battle against 11 other players on the PS3 system version. The PSP system version allows up to six players both online and offline. Through PlayStation Network, players can SHARE their creations with the rest of the world and interact with the community on the platform by uploading racers, karts and tracks online for others to experience.

Electronic Arts and Coca-Cola Zero are teaming up to launch a free online service called The Coca-Cola Zero Story of the Finals for the 2010 FIFA World Cup South Africa video game from EA SPORTS. The feature will enable gamers to relive crucial moments from the actual tournament hours after games have been played. The free service from EA SPORTS will be available for the PlayStation 3 and Xbox 360.
“This is an ambitious and completely unique feature that has never before been attempted for soccer videogames,” said Executive Producer Kaz Makita. “The hopes and dreams of nations will rise and fall throughout the 2010 FIFA World Cup Final and within hours after the real matches have occurred our development team will re-create the storylines in our game and provide fans the opportunity to replay and, perhaps, change the outcome – virtually.”
The Coca-Cola Zero Story of the Finals will enable gamers connected online to play real matches from the 2010 FIFA World Cup Final and face the same challenges their heroes experienced throughout the tournament. The free service complements an existing game mode called The Coca-Cola Zero Story of Qualifying which enables gamers to relive moments from the 2010 qualifying campaign and the 2006 FIFA World Cup Finals through over 50 scenario-based challenges.

Electronic Arts has announced the all-new Exotic Racing Series pack for Need for Speed SHIFT. On March 18th, gamers will have access to seven new cars and a new track in the game. Highlighting this exclusive pack of cars are the McLaren MP4-12C and the legendary BMW M1. Each of the new car and track combos is desgned to be a potent mix of machine and terrain. The Exotic Racing Series pack will be available worldwide on the PlayStation 3 for $10.00 or the Xbox 360 for $10.00 or 800 Microsoft Points.
Over 50 exciting new events have also been created specifically for these cars including time challenges, endurance and sprint races. The challenging and spectacular new Riviera track boasts four unique layouts, each with daring corners, multiple blazing straight-aways and a few hairpins that will push these cars to the limit. Players that complete the package will receive an additional 125 Microsoft gamerpoints or 5 PlayStation Trophies as a reward for undertaking various exciting challenges.
The Exotic Racing Series pack cars include:
- Alfa Romeo 8C Competizione
- BMW M1 Procar
- GUMPERT apollo
- Honda NSX
- McLaren MP4-12C
- Maserati GranTurismo S
- Mercedes-Benz SLR McLaren Stirling Moss
Need for Speed SHIFT features an intense first-person crash dynamic and a signature cockpit view that is designed to deliver a true driver’s experience. The game further personalizes the experience through the all-new driver profile — a unique persona based on the driving skill and style of each player. LEGO and TT Games have announced a worldwide license agreement for TT Games Publishing to continue developing the highly successful LEGO video games across multiple platforms.
Operating as part of Warner Bros. Interactive Entertainment, a division of Warner Bros. Home Entertainment Group, TT Games is the publisher and developer behind the award winning hit LEGO video game franchises including, LEGO Star Wars, LEGO Batman: The Video game and LEGO Indiana Jones: The Original Adventures, which have sold close to 50 million units worldwide.

TT Games, which was formed in 2005 with the merger of the developer Traveller’s Tales and publisher Giant Interactive Entertainment, continues to manage their existing relationships with other publishers. The next title from TT Games and Warner Bros. Interactive Entertainment will be LEGO Harry Potter: Years 1-4 in 2010.
